
Mauricio Aguirre
Mauricio Aguirre is an investigative journalist known for his in-depth reporting on critical issues in Peru, particularly in the field of infrastructure and public safety. Recently, he was in the news for revealing significant operational problems discovered during the initial tests of the new terminal at Jorge Chávez Airport, indicating that these issues would delay the terminal's inauguration until July 2025.
